Guardant Health has an exciting new opportunity for an Associate Director, Healthcare Compliance, to join our Commercial Legal & Compliance team to support our new Screening Division.
This new position will have dual responsibilities: legal counsel overseeing day-to-day contract matters and compliance advisor to stakeholders within the Screening Division.
The position will work closely with the Chief Compliance Officer, the Privacy Officer, and a lean compliance team to ensure compliance with all applicable legal and regulatory requirements for the promotion and sale of medical services.
Experience required: Healthcare organization experience providing legal advice on contractual arrangements with referral sources. Specific prior experience in the development/deployment of compliance programs, including all seven elements of the OIG recommended program for clinical laboratories.
Essential duties include: providing specialized legal counsel and strategic advice on a wide range of compliance issues, reviewing/revising/negotiating contracts, developing a keen awareness of risks associated with product marketing, and drafting/implementing policies.
Key skills required: extensive knowledge of federal & state laws (False claims act, Starks Law, EKRA, Antikickback statute, anti-bribery and corruption) & industry requirements, experience implementing compliance policies.
Additional requirements: J.D. with at least 5 years of experience in a healthcare legal department or law firm; certification in Healthcare Fraud & Abuse Law Compliance preferred; strong contract negotiation & drafting skills; familiarity with various commercial arrangements.
Compensation: US base salary range $191,510 to $263,330, Palo Alto/Redwood City range $225,300 to $309,800. Details specific to factors (location, experience) will be shared during hiring process.
Work model: Hybrid, with defined in-person/onsite days and work-from-home days.
